Location

Swiss-Belvillas Coronet Peak is situated just 15 minutes from Queenstown's town center, providing easy access to local attractions. Guests can enjoy proximity to ski fields, with Coronet Peak being a notable nearby destination for winter sports. The location offers breathtaking mountain views that cater to year-round adventure seekers.

Rooms

The hotel comprises a range of spacious and fully equipped villas, which accommodate up to six guests each. Each villa includes features such as a full kitchen, laundry facilities, and private balconies with panoramic views. The variety caters to groups, families, and travelers looking for a home-away-from-home experience.

Dining

Dining options include fully equipped kitchens in each villa, allowing guests to prepare their own meals at their convenience. A quick drive leads to nearby restaurants in Queenstown, offering diverse culinary options. These dining choices provide flexibility for guests to enjoy local flavors and recipes.

Wellness

The hotel offers a heated outdoor spa pool for relaxation, perfect after a day of skiing or exploring. Guests can enjoy skiers' touch services, providing comfort and recovery for active lifestyles. Facilities also include a fitness center that caters to staying in shape while traveling.

Entertainment

Guests have access to on-site mountain activities, including skiing during winter and hiking in summer. Nearby adventure options encompass bungee jumping and jet boating, suitable for thrill-seekers. Local tours can be arranged to explore the stunning landscapes of the region.

Skippers Canyon
20 minutes driving
A historic gold mining area featuring rugged landscapes and rich history, ideal for scenic drives and photography.
